2012-01-18 16 views
5

Estoy usando LWJGL. Intento crear un mapa 3D simple usando GL_TRIANGLE_STRIP y funciona bien. Pero ahora OpenGL rellena automáticamente cada triángulo. Me preguntaba si OpenGL solo puede dibujar los contornos de cada triángulo. De esta manera tengo una mejor visión de lo que estoy haciendo.Ver malla en OpenGL (lwjgl)

Respuesta

7

Puede utilizar glPolygonMode() desactivar rellenos en el frente y hacia atrás frente geometría:

// enable wireframe 
glPolygonMode(GL_FRONT, GL_LINE); 

// draw stuff to be wireframe'd 
DrawStuff(); 

// restore regular rendering 
glPolygonMode(GL_FRONT, GL_FILL); 
+0

Muchas gracias. Esto funciona perfectamente –